Output 63a8c834b2bdab37c960227adf1c9119a3f4f37da252a742eda5ae38f2a057fa:2

value
12262
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ce5ebb36a0d10d2c9582e5f64fe03c0c8186cf93 OP_EQUAL
address
3LWCc7AXL2jutEAHa2R7uhmHtCERQFMpEo
transaction
63a8c834b2bdab37c960227adf1c9119a3f4f37da252a742eda5ae38f2a057fa
spent
true